AGTA Onlineplayer became quite confused when they discovered unexpected contraband on their Kosatka submarine. The fan shared their discovery with otherGTA Onlineplayers, hoping to find an answer behind the abnormal appearance.

Submarines are one of the many kinds ofvehicles that players can acquire inGTA Online. They are quite expensive, but provide players with numerous benefits. In addition to serving as a starting point for select missions, players can also use the sub to move to different parts of the map, house their submersible vehicles, and even target enemy players with the sub’s guided missile system. It may be this last particular feature that led to this player finding something so odd on their ship.

GTA Onlineplayer Tomppari shared their finding with fellow fans on Reddit, jokingly accusing Pavel of having put the unexpected contraband there. The screenshot shows the sub’s command center, where Pavel is keeping himself busy, but more importantly, two large pallets of weed are sitting in front of some of the control panels. Players can come across large amounts of drugs in the game like this, but generally they’re found in a player’s businesses, like theGTA Onlinenightclubor their weed farm. They’re not supposed to appear in submarines under any normal circumstances.

Why Did Contraband Appear on a GTA Online Player’s Sub?

Fellow players were quite amused at the find, with several making jokes about Pavel having a side business, or deciding to use his cut of the profits the player earns on whatever he likes. One fan wondered at the practicality of getting a forklift to load up the pallets onto a submarine of all things. However, there’s a likely reason for the presence of the contraband: PC cheaters. A player noted that the contraband stack is piled up right in front of the control panel the player would need to use to access the sub’s guided missile system.

As fans pointed out, while the guided missiles are a great feature to have, they’re not so much fun to be a target of. Some fans hate seeing submarines pop up on the map as much as others loathe the presence of theOppressor MK 2, the armed flying bike that players use to wreak havoc from the sky on unsuspecting players. The theory goes that a PC modder or cheater spawned these contraband flats in the sub to block Tomppari from using their guided missiles. While it’s ultimately a form of cheating, it’s a relatively harmless way of preventing players from griefing others with a submarine.

However, this does underscore an ongoingproblem inGTA Online. While steps have been taken to combat cheaters, bothGTA OnlineandRed Dead Onlinehave significant cheating problems. Some players use them to get their own character ahead, while others choose to make lives living hell for anyone else trying to enjoy the game. Comparatively, this particular cheater was seemingly just trying to keep the peace, but fans would nonetheless like to see the cheating issue resolved.
